In particular, we just released our December 2022 Progress Report. December was an exciting month for the project – You can expect tons of graphical improvements, covering both accuracy and performance, with a focus on our Vulkan backend. Furthermore, we've added our own custom Joy-Con driver that gives us much more freedom to accurately emulate the Switch's user input, and added support for emulation on ARM64 devices (Linux only, for now!). There are many kernel accuracy improvements, and a boat-load of other fixes.
